Harley-Davidson FXCWC
Year | Tests | Pass rate | Most common fail reason |
2008 | 106 | 92.45% | Number plate does not conform to requirements. |
2009 | 85 | 87.06% | Number plate does not conform to requirements. |
2010 | 38 | 92.11% | Number plate does not conform to requirements. |
2011 | 14 | 78.57% | Stop lamp remains on when the brakes are released. |
2012 | 2 | 100% | n/a |
2013 | 1 | 100% | n/a |
2017 | 2 | 100% | n/a |
2018 | 1 | 100% | n/a |
2019 | 1 | 100% | n/a |
2021 | 2 | 100% | n/a |
Tests: 252
Average Harley-Davidson FXCWC pass rate: 90.08%
Most common fail reasons
# | Reason | Fail code | Category | % |
1 | Number plate does not conform to requirements. | 0.1(d) | Major | 36% |
2 | Stop lamp remains on when the brakes are released. | 4.3.2(a)(iii) | Dangerous | 24% |
3 | Rear reflector missing or reflecting white to the rear. | 4.8.2(a)(ii) | Major | 20% |
4 | Exhaust noise levels in excess of those permitted. | 8.1.1(a) | Major | 12% |
5 | Brake lining or pad worn below 1.0mm. | 1.1.13(a) | Dangerous | 12% |
6 | Headlamp aim outwith limits. | 4.1.2(a) | Major | 8% |
7 | Loose wheel spindle. | 5.2.1(c)(i) | Major | 4% |
8 | Tyre incorrectly seated on the wheel rim. | 5.2.3(k) | Major | 4% |
9 | Fuel tank, pipe or hose insecure. | 6.1.3(a)(i) | Major | 4% |
10 | Stop lamp missing or inoperative. | 4.3.1(a)(ii) | Major | 4% |
